National colours for Singapore ships
(1)
The Minister is to prescribe an ensign, which is the proper national colours for a Singapore ship.
(2)
If any distinctive national colours other than the said ensign are hoisted on board any Singapore ship without the consent of the Minister, the master of the ship or the owner thereof if on board the ship, and every other person hoisting the colours shall be guilty of an offence and shall be liable on conviction to a fine not exceeding $1,000.
